Full Percentile Breakdown

PercentileAnnual WageHourly Wage
10th percentile (entry-level)$31,480$15.14
25th percentile$44,490$21.39
50th percentile (median)$48,990$23.55
75th percentile$60,520$29.10
90th percentile (top earners)$63,580$30.57
Mean (average)$51,370$24.70

Frequently Asked Questions

What is the average Travel Agents salary in Tennessee?

The mean travel agents salary in Tennessee is $51,370 per year. The median (middle) salary is $48,990 per year. Source: BLS OEWS 2024.

What is the starting salary for a Travel Agents in Tennessee?

Entry-level travel agentss (10th percentile) in Tennessee typically earn around $31,480 per year. Workers at the 25th percentile earn approximately $44,490 per year.

What is the highest Travel Agents salary in Tennessee?

Top earners (90th percentile) in this occupation in Tennessee make approximately $63,580 per year. Those in the 75th percentile earn around $60,520 per year.

How does the Tennessee Travel Agents salary compare to the national average?

The median travel agents salary in Tennessee is $48,990, which is +1% above national average of $48,450.
